Output d9c38d7b471c9d5780291ebccfe234159d2f5fa2838312e0a473e0d3c8dcccd3:25

value
11068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8df0a3357c567bfdd711f783af1618318c973b82 OP_EQUAL
address
3EdXUP3YfJqCi2t7gbceDcqSQEzBroo2aL
transaction
d9c38d7b471c9d5780291ebccfe234159d2f5fa2838312e0a473e0d3c8dcccd3